Postdoctoral Researchers in Computational Biology, Biomedical AI, and Multi-Omics for Cancer Drug Discovery
Location: Taizhou Research Institute, Zhejiang University, Taizhou city, Zhejiang, China
Position Type: Full-time, Fixed-term (2 years, with possible extension)
Start Date: 1st August 2026 onwards
Position Overview
The Zhejiang Key laboratory for Preclinical Research of Antitumor Drugs is seeking highly motivated and interdisciplinary Postdoctoral Researchers to join our team at the intersection of computational biology, biomedical artificial intelligence (AI), and multi-omics data integration. The successful candidate will contribute to cutting-edge research aimed at accelerating next generation of cancer drug discovery through advanced computational modeling, machine learning, and integrative analysis of large-scale biological datasets.
Key Responsibilities
Develop and apply computational and AI-driven methods to analyze multi-omics datasets (e.g., genomics, transcriptomics, proteomics, metabolomics).
Design predictive models for drug response, target identification, and biomarker discovery in oncology.
Integrate heterogeneous biomedical datasets, including clinical, molecular, and pharmacological data.
Collaborate with experimental biologists, clinicians, and data scientists to translate computational findings into biological and therapeutic insights.
Implement reproducible data analysis pipelines and maintain high standards of scientific rigor.
Contribute to manuscript preparation, grant writing, and dissemination of research findings at conferences and in peer-reviewed journals.
Mentor graduate students and support collaborative research activities within the institute.
Required Qualifications
PhD in Computational Biology, Bioinformatics, Systems Biology, Computer Science, Biomedical Engineering, or a related field.
Strong programming skills in Python, R, or similar languages.
Experience with machine learning/deep learning frameworks (e.g., TensorFlow, PyTorch, scikit-learn).
Demonstrated expertise in analyzing large-scale omics datasets.
Solid understanding of cancer biology and/or pharmacology.
Track record of peer-reviewed publications in relevant fields.
Preferred Qualifications
Experience with multi-omics data integration and network-based modeling approaches.
Familiarity with drug discovery pipelines, cheminformatics, or structural biology.
Knowledge of cloud computing platforms (e.g., AWS, Google Cloud) and high-performance computing environments.
Experience with single-cell omics data and spatial transcriptomics.
Strong communication skills and ability to work in interdisciplinary teams.

Software Engineer – Mechanistic AI for Systems Biology
Research Program: Foundation AI for Multi-Omics Biological Intelligence (FABI)
We are seeking a highly motivated Software Engineer to develop next-generation computational platforms that integrate mechanistic systems biology with artificial intelligence. The successful candidate will work within an interdisciplinary team of AI scientists, computational biologists, and software engineers to build scalable research software for biological foundation models capable of understanding and predicting complex biological systems.
Key Responsibilities
Develop scalable software platforms for mechanistic AI and multi-omics data analysis.
Design and implement computational frameworks integrating biological networks, signaling pathways, gene regulatory networks, and causal models.
Build machine learning infrastructure for foundation AI models, graph neural networks, and knowledge-guided AI.
Develop software for dynamic systems biology, including ODE models, agent-based simulations, and constraint-based metabolic modelling.
Create robust data pipelines for single-cell, spatial, transcriptomic, proteomic, metabolomic, and clinical datasets.
Optimize software for high-performance computing using GPUs and distributed computing environments.
Develop APIs, visualization tools, and reproducible workflows following modern software engineering practices.
Collaborate closely with computational biologists and experimental scientists to translate research innovations into scalable software solutions.
Qualifications
MSc or PhD in Computer Science, Software Engineering, Computational Biology, Bioinformatics, Artificial Intelligence, or a related discipline.
Strong programming skills in Python; experience with C++, Julia, or Rust is advantageous.
Experience with AI frameworks such as PyTorch, JAX, or TensorFlow, and software development tools including Git, Docker, and Linux.
Familiarity with scientific computing, graph algorithms, cloud computing, or distributed systems is desirable.
Knowledge of computational biology, systems biology, or multi-omics data analysis is an advantage.
